S. Korea cosmetics still popular in China despite missile row

Chinese consumers still favor South Korean beauty products, taking up nearly one-third of all cosmetics exported in the first quarter of this year, despite anti-Korean sentiment caused by the controversial deployment of a US missile shield on the Korean peninsula.

Total exports of South Korean cosmetics soared 41 percent on-year to a record high of 3.45 billion US dollars last year, including $1.24 billion to China, according to the Korea Customs Service (KCS).

Shares of cosmetics firms were once under heavy selling at home this year, reflecting concerns about China's retaliatory steps including a travel ban. But total exports of beauty products in the first quarter of this year rose 32 percent on-year to $935 million. First quarter cosmetics exports to China rose 26.7 percent from a year earlier to $337 million.
